MC++ сборка с template
К примеру, есть следующий класс-шаблон:
Код:
namespace Test
{
template<typename T>
public ref class TTest
{
public:
T value;
};
}
{
template<typename T>
public ref class TTest
{
public:
T value;
};
}
Как дать понять компилятору, что необходимо занести в сборку классы:
TTest<char>
TTest<short>
TTest<int>
..........
TTest<double>
?
Очень желательно, чтоб без использования наследования
Цитата: sigmov
Как дать понять компилятору, что необходимо занести в сборку классы:
TTest<char>
TTest<short>
TTest<int>
..........
TTest<double>
TTest<char>
TTest<short>
TTest<int>
..........
TTest<double>
В .NET нельзя описывать специальные случаи для генериков, так что это невозможно в принципе.